How they compare
Lesotho currently reports 10.4% against 10.3% in Anguilla, a difference of 0.1%.
The two have swapped places 2 times across 6 shared years of data; in 2015 it was Lesotho ahead.
Anguilla ranks 126th and Lesotho ranks 124th of 170 countries.
Across the 2 decades both report, Anguilla averaged higher in 1 and Lesotho in 1.
Head to head by decade
| Decade | Anguilla | Lesotho | Difference | Ahead |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 2010s | 11.3% | 14.3% | 3.0% | Lesotho |
| 2020s | 11.6% | 10.7% | 0.9% | Anguilla |
Averages of every year both report within each decade.
